ARC-9 rocker switch problem

i have the 9 switch rocker box and im having trouble with two switches

i will press front right fill and it wont trigger, and the front left dump wont trigger.
all my wiring is right, none of my valves are sticking, im just seeing whats up

when i mess around with the wires going into the box, right around the opening, i can get a connection and then the switches trigger and they work. its kind of a pain in the ass though. could it be a crimped wire? bad connection?

i had the same problem today...with my arc-9 opened up the back and 4 wires had small cuts in them from where it has the 2 allen head bolts holding down the wire...but with the plastic chrome switchbox like i have as soon as you try to unscrew the screws the threads break off the bottom of the box...i was very upset..just my luck i geuss..
